Use of bleach
Bleach removes stubborn stains.
Observe the following prerequisites:
– Use liquid detergent.
Heavy-duty powder detergent
already contains a bleach and thus
the use of an additional liquid
bleaching agent is not
recommended.
– Do not select the Heavy Soil option.
If this option is selected, the bleach
will be prematurely added.
Dispensing of bleach
Only use when the insert for liquid
detergent is in place.
The Heavy Soil option may not be
selected.
Fill the bleach in the compartment
according to the manufacturer's
specifications.
The bleach is added automatically after
the main wash.
